[mo'rãu̯fə'rrai̯rə], David, portugiesischer Schriftsteller, * Lissabon 24. 2. 1927, ✝ ebenda 16. 6. 1996; in seiner Lyrik eher den volkstümlichen Überlieferungen seines Landes verpflichtet, nahm Mourão-Ferreira in seinen dramatischen und erzählenden Texten auch Strömungen des Fantastischen und Experimentellen der zeitgenössischen Avantgarden auf; auch Literaturkritiker und Übersetzer.
 
Werke: Lyrik: A secreta viagem (1950); Tempestade de verão (1954); Os quatro cantos do tempo (1958); Entre a sombra e o corpo (1980); Os ramos e os remos (1985).
 
Dramen: Isolda (1948); O irmão (1965).
 
Romane: Gaivotas em terra (1959); O viúvo (1962); Os amantes (1968); Um amor feliz (1986).
